Sometimes that means going to a movie, the park, and a lot of times going out to eat. After all our Christmas traveling, this past week we just felt like staying in and ended up having dinner on the coffee table, watching a movie. I needed a last minute meal and had all the ingredients for this...&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-wGBSqppTgkQ/Twxhliy5a6I/AAAAAAAAAa4/xBmxvq2bBOQ/s1600/IMG_0702.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-wGBSqppTgkQ/Twxhliy5a6I/AAAAAAAAAa4/xBmxvq2bBOQ/s320/IMG_0702.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;3/4 pound center cut bacon cut into pieces&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1 tablespoon dried minced onions&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;5 cloves of garlic mined&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1/4 tsp. red pepper flakes&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1 carton good chicken stock plus one cup water&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1 14 oz. can diced Italian tomatoes&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1 pound whole wheat &lt;span itemprop="ingredient" itemscope="" itemtype="http://data-vocabulary.org/RecipeIngredient"&gt;&lt;span itemprop="name"&gt;linguine&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;1/4 cup Parmesan cheese&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;4 oz. Neufchatel cheese&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;parsley for garnishing&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Cook bacon until crisp. Remove bacon from pan and drain all but one tablespoon of oil. Cook the onion, red pepper and garlic in the oil until soft and smelling good. Pour in chicken stock and tomatoes and half the bacon. Bring to a boil then add noodles. Cook until noodles are al dente. Stir in cream cheese and Parmesan cheese. Serve with crisp bacon and parsley on top.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Recipe adapted slightly from &lt;b&gt;&lt;a href="http://tastykitchen.com/recipes/main-courses/creamy-tomato-and-bacon-linguine/"&gt;Tasty Kitchen&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I'm linking to.... &lt;b&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.blessedwithgrace.net/category/tempt-my-tummy-tuesday/"&gt;Tempt my Tummy Tuesday&amp;nbsp;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;and &lt;b&gt;&lt;a href="http://beautyandbedlam.com/stockpiling-food/"&gt;Tasty Tuesday&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/6086930061233263148-4162703628020365820?l=myheartforhome.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/feeds/4162703628020365820/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2012/01/creamy-bacon-pasta.html#comment-form' title='2 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/4162703628020365820'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/4162703628020365820'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2012/01/creamy-bacon-pasta.html' title='Creamy Bacon Pasta'/><author><name>Jessica</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/12338525847541714431</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_eEX7mfHi1Y8/S3uo5JbYogI/AAAAAAAAACI/bRjAXXvq1zI/S220/DSC01228.JPG'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-wGBSqppTgkQ/Twxhliy5a6I/AAAAAAAAAa4/xBmxvq2bBOQ/s72-c/IMG_0702.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>2</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6086930061233263148.post-8940376416416439159</id><published>2012-01-08T20:32:00.001+01:00</published><updated>2012-01-09T14:59:48.643+01: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Menu Plans'/><title type='text'>Menu Plan Monday</title><content type='html'>&lt;div dir="ltr" style="text-align: left;" trbidi="on"&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-_ZcT3y35thA/TqgKjFYw3OI/AAAAAAAAAVM/RYSVLev0evg/s1600/photo%25283%2529.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-_ZcT3y35thA/TqgKjFYw3OI/AAAAAAAAAVM/RYSVLev0evg/s320/photo%25283%2529.JPG"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;I'm proud to say that we stuck to our menu plan perfectly this past week. I cooked it on low for 3 1/2 hours instead of the 1 1/2 like it suggested due to the fact that we attend Sunday school and church.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Here's what this week looks like: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Monday- Leftovers&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Tuesday- Baked Southwestern eggs rolls and taco salad&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Wednesday- Lunch for the soldiers: Baked Ziti with salad, cookies&lt;br /&gt;Dinner for small group at our house: Baked Ziti, &lt;a href="http://www.cookwithkerry.com/wordpress/?p=42"&gt;veggie pasta bake&lt;/a&gt;, salad, yummy rolls, cola cake&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Thursday- &lt;u&gt;&lt;a href="http://www.post-gazette.com/food/20000629corn1c.asp"&gt;Southern Corn Chowder&lt;/a&gt; &lt;/u&gt;with leftover rolls,&amp;nbsp; &lt;a href="http://www.theyummylife.com/blog/2011/07/211/Spinach+Strawberry+Salad+with+Candied+Pecans%2C+Feta%2C+%26+Raspberry+Poppyseed+Dressing"&gt;spinach strawberry salad&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Friday- Parmesan Tilapia, lemon parmesan angel hair pasta, asparagus&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Saturday- &lt;a href="http://www.myrecipes.com/recipe/slow-cooker-red-beans-rice-10000000443497/"&gt;Red beans and rice&lt;/a&gt;, fruit salad&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Sunday- Eggs, bacon and biscuits&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Extras- &lt;u&gt;&lt;a href="http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/our-favorite-granola.html"&gt;Favorite Granola&lt;/a&gt;,&lt;/u&gt; homemade lara bars &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Go visit &lt;a href="http://orgjunkie.com/2011/11/menu-plan-monday-nov-1411.html"&gt;org junkie&lt;/a&gt; for more great menus! &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/6086930061233263148-5278014408011848047?l=myheartforhome.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/feeds/5278014408011848047/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/menu-plan-monday_14.html#comment-form' title='3 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/5278014408011848047'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/5278014408011848047'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/menu-plan-monday_14.html' title='Menu Plan Monday'/><author><name>Jessica</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/12338525847541714431</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_eEX7mfHi1Y8/S3uo5JbYogI/AAAAAAAAACI/bRjAXXvq1zI/S220/DSC01228.JPG'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-TWSwvXE-hnc/TsGBa0JqKCI/AAAAAAAAAXQ/_v79PC97c_o/s72-c/chinese+food'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>3</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6086930061233263148.post-4587440977002356223</id><published>2011-11-09T21:45:00.002+01:00</published><updated>2011-11-09T21:47:33.667+01:00</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Recipes'/><title type='text'>Caramel Dip</title><content type='html'>&lt;div dir="ltr" style="text-align: left;" trbidi="on"&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: left;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;I want to share a favorite recipe with you that a friend gave me when we lived in Kentucky. But before I do, you have to make me a promise. Please, please, pretty please don't think less of me when I share this recipe with you. It's bad for you. Like really bad for you. It's perplexing for me how something so good can be so bad for you. Here goes...&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Melt a stick of butter in a small sauce pan.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-R-939bx1uak/TrrdKnqLSTI/AAAAAAAAAWo/Aq0jdtSGpwQ/s1600/blogger-image-1846407986.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-R-939bx1uak/TrrdKnqLSTI/AAAAAAAAAWo/Aq0jdtSGpwQ/s320/blogger-image-1846407986.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="https://lh4.googleusercontent.com/-8rlG8S_e-Zc/TrrdLDjZChI/AAAAAAAAAWw/oaRqFjitcgw/s1600/blogger-image-405560228.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="clear: right; float: right; margin-bottom: 1em; margin-left: 1em;"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Add two cups of dark brown sugar to the pan and let dissolve.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-HUd7dSkhCDk/TrrdL0ETHAI/AAAAAAAAAW8/4b0AF2W383A/s1600/blogger-image-599667540.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-HUd7dSkhCDk/TrrdL0ETHAI/AAAAAAAAAW8/4b0AF2W383A/s320/blogger-image-599667540.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Stay with me here....add one cup of corn syrup. (spray the measuring cup first)&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-4Lo8-FPN8gU/TrrdLfwpJFI/AAAAAAAAAW4/Q0x9V-3J_No/s1600/blogger-image--219336728.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-4Lo8-FPN8gU/TrrdLfwpJFI/AAAAAAAAAW4/Q0x9V-3J_No/s320/blogger-image--219336728.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;I'm afraid to say it but you have to add sweetened condensed milk. A can of it to be exact.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t; &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-QaC9MSEctlI/TrrdMCPbHyI/AAAAAAAAAXI/QrwuCcKpGxo/s1600/blogger-image--2030010849.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-QaC9MSEctlI/TrrdMCPbHyI/AAAAAAAAAXI/QrwuCcKpGxo/s320/blogger-image--2030010849.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t; &lt;br /&gt;Heat it over medium heat for a few minutes until it looks well mixed and smooth. Right after removing from heat, stir in a teaspoon of vanilla.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-8rlG8S_e-Zc/TrrdLDjZChI/AAAAAAAAAWw/oaRqFjitcgw/s1600/blogger-image-405560228.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="320"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-8rlG8S_e-Zc/TrrdLDjZChI/AAAAAAAAAWw/oaRqFjitcgw/s320/blogger-image-405560228.jpg" width="240"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Stir and enjoy with apples. At least you should leave the peel on the apples to get some nutrition in this dessert.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Store leftovers in fridge. I love to stir a spoonful in my apple cider. This dip tastes so much better than the plasticky caramels that you melt. &l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Let's recap.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;1 stick butter&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;2 cups dark brown sugar&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;1 cup light corn syrup&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;1 can sweetened condensed millk&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;1 tsp. vanilla&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: large;"&gt;Medium high heat.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="https://lh4.googleusercontent.com/-8rlG8S_e-Zc/TrrdLDjZChI/AAAAAAAAAWw/oaRqFjitcgw/s640/blogger-image-405560228.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="clear: right; float: right; margin-bottom: 1em; margin-left: 1em;"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href="https://lh5.googleusercontent.com/-HUd7dSkhCDk/TrrdL0ETHAI/AAAAAAAAAW8/4b0AF2W383A/s640/blogger-image-599667540.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="clear: left; float: left; margin-bottom: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/6086930061233263148-4587440977002356223?l=myheartforhome.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/feeds/4587440977002356223/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/caramel-dip.html#comment-form' title='2 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/4587440977002356223'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/4587440977002356223'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/caramel-dip.html' title='Caramel Dip'/><author><name>Jessica</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/12338525847541714431</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_eEX7mfHi1Y8/S3uo5JbYogI/AAAAAAAAACI/bRjAXXvq1zI/S220/DSC01228.JPG'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/-R-939bx1uak/TrrdKnqLSTI/AAAAAAAAAWo/Aq0jdtSGpwQ/s72-c/blogger-image-1846407986.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>2</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6086930061233263148.post-3083506450603866156</id><published>2011-11-07T15:40:00.001+01:00</published><updated>2011-11-09T04:21:57.518+01:00</updated><title type='text'>Laying Down my Weapons</title><content type='html'>&lt;div dir="ltr" style="text-align: left;" trbidi="on"&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-q5UbO-9pLoY/TrfsskJoigI/AAAAAAAAAWQ/GTM6ZqUQmz0/s1600/broken-plate-photo.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="238"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/-q5UbO-9pLoY/TrfsskJoigI/AAAAAAAAAWQ/GTM6ZqUQmz0/s320/broken-plate-photo.jpg" width="320"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;a href="http://300reviews.com/2011/08/11/a-reply-to-29-my-roomate-luis/broken-plate-photo/"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size: xx-small;"&gt;Photo Credit&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;Stomping off, slamming doors, ugly looks, huffing and puffing. Afterwards he is starving and cannot come home for breakfast since we live too far away. So each week I buy a large tub of Greek yogurt and make parfaits. The best part of a parfait is always granola. Right?! Here's a recipe that we love. After trying numerous recipes my recipe morphed into this..... &lt;br /&gt;3 cups old fashioned oatmeal&lt;br /&gt;1/2 cup pecans&lt;br /&gt;1/8 cup of coconut oil melted&lt;br /&gt;1/2 cup of honey&lt;br /&gt;1/2 tsp cinnamon&lt;br /&gt;A dash of vanilla&lt;br /&gt;Sprinkle of flax seed&lt;br /&gt;Mix wet ingredients and stir in dry ingredients.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per, spread granola in a single layer and bake for 15 minutes @ 300 degrees. Stir and bake an additional 10 to 15 minutes until done.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="https://lh4.googleusercontent.com/-a9woyDyCk1A/TrFObbjRsxI/AAAAAAAAAVo/9pwgt7hOKMI/s640/blogger-image--955565603.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" src="https://lh4.googleusercontent.com/-a9woyDyCk1A/TrFObbjRsxI/AAAAAAAAAVo/9pwgt7hOKMI/s640/blogger-image--955565603.jpg"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;a href="http://womenlivingwell.org/category/women-living-well-wednesdays/" target="_blank"&gt;&lt;img src="http://i457.photobucket.com/albums/qq297/courtneylivingwell/LivingWell.png"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/6086930061233263148-2552308319088890271?l=myheartforhome.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/feeds/2552308319088890271/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/our-favorite-granola.html#comment-form' title='4 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/2552308319088890271'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/6086930061233263148/posts/default/2552308319088890271'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://myheartforhome.blogspot.com/2011/11/our-favorite-granola.html' title='Our Favorite Granola'/><author><name>Jessica</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/12338525847541714431</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_eEX7mfHi1Y8/S3uo5JbYogI/AAAAAAAAACI/bRjAXXvq1zI/S220/DSC01228.JPG'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='https://lh4.googleusercontent.com/-a9woyDyCk1A/TrFObbjRsxI/AAAAAAAAAVo/9pwgt7hOKMI/s72-c/blogger-image--955565603.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>4</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6086930061233263148.post-4940662809928907006</id><published>2011-11-01T13:00:00.000+01:00</published><updated>2011-11-04T20:15:01.479+01:00</updated><title type='text'>Get Out and ENJOY your Family</title><content type='html'>&lt;div dir="ltr" style="text-align: left;" trbidi="on"&gt;It took a long time for fall to get to where I live. When we adopted our daughter, she was to start kindergarten just a few months later. I knew that I wasn't ready to let her go yet and we needed some bonding time. Homeschooling seemed like a natural fit since I taught PreK- 2nd for several years.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;This year for first grade we tried a classical university model school and we loved it. I became even more convinced that we made the right decision two years ago to educate classically rather than literature based or unit based. After about a month at the school we found that Angie needed to be at home and work at her own speed. We're so thankful that things have worked out like they did. We are taking it year by year.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Here's our current curriculum:&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Classical Conversations&lt;/b&gt;- We attend every Friday and work on memorization throughout the week. Examples of our memorization is skip counting, history pegs, science facts, Biblical timeline, *Latin, grammar and geography. Oh and art and music! :) &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Bible&lt;/b&gt;- Christian Liberty Press Studying God's Word Book B ( This is learning the catechism and Biblical truths)&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Math&lt;/b&gt;- Saxon 1 (We love Saxon and our daughter is flying through this! I have already ordered Saxon 2)&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Phonics&lt;/b&gt;- Explode the Code (Loving it!)&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Grammar- &lt;/b&gt;First Language Lessons for the Well Trained Mind&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Narration and Copy Work&lt;/b&gt;- Writing with Ease Workbook 1&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Reading&lt;/b&gt;- Christian Liberty Press Phonics readers&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Science Support&lt;/b&gt;- Answers in Genesis, The Human Body (It follows along well with CC)&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;b&gt;Handwriting&lt;/b&gt;- Memoria Press Cursive &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;So far we have completed The Box Car Children and Heidi for our read alouds.&lt;br /&gt;Most days we focus mainly on Math, Reading, Phonics and Memorization work. The other subjects fill in the days as time allows.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;*Latin is always a key element in classical education. We are in the grammar stage and children in this stage can soak up raw facts and languages like crazy. We pray God would use the learning of Latin to be a springboard for other languages later on to help the spread of the gospel and allow further study of great works in the logic stage.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;By no means do I have all this figured out, but I have been BLOWN AWAY by what our little girl can learn and retain.
